摘要
一种浏览器兼容问题检测系统和方法,该方法基于AST解析的错误监控与分类:利用抽象语法树(AST)解析技术实时捕获网页运行时的JS错误及CSS加载异常,实现错误的精准识别;动态代码替换与比对虚拟DOM差异后替换真实DOM节点:基于服务端下发的补丁包,执行比对虚拟DOM差异后替换真实DOM节点,实现错误的自动修复;多版本CSS属性转换与样式适配引擎:支持CSS单位的自动转换及前缀补全,增强跨版本浏览器的兼容性。
技术关键词
解析技术
非易失性存储介质
兼容问题
决策树模型
支持灰度发布
可执行程序代码
生成补丁文件
CSS资源
服务端
错误日志
拦截网页
CART决策树
资源库
客户端
动态
节点
通信接口
抽象语法树
终端设备
存储器